What Happened To Anubis After Osiris Took Over?

What Happened To Anubis After Osiris Took Over? After Osiris rose to prominence, Anubis’s role changed. He became a god of embalming and psychopomp who escorted the dead on their journey to the afterlife. In the post-Late Period (664-30BCE) era, Anubis became associated with necromancers.
